Triticum aestivum × Triticum timopheevii introgression lines as a source of pathogen resistance genes
A collection of introgression lines was obtained from crosses of common wheat (Triticum aestivum L.) cultivars with tetraploid wheat Triticum timopheevii (Zhuk.).
